    Quote Originally Posted by rc311 View Post
    Hi I got mine today. Was trying out but wonder what is the cost format to be? In cents or dollar?
    Just program in the current local electricity tariff (ie. 25.68 cents per kilowatt, with effect from 1 jul 2014 - 30 sept 2014), then let it run for a day and scroll though the device read-out options to check the calculated cost.

    I usually just scroll to the total watt used read-out for the day and do my own calculation.
